Price here is driven by condition and size more than anything else. The homes are large — a median of roughly 5,782 living square feet — and were built across a long stretch, from 1988 to 2013, with the middle of the pack landing around 1994. That mix of scale and age means a wide, condition-driven price spread: an updated home and a dated one of similar footprint can trade very differently, so the single median figure tells you less than the walk-through does.
With only a couple of closings in the recent window and 105 homes total, this is a thin, low-turnover market. That cuts both ways. Sellers should price to verifiable comps and accept that the right buyer may take time; buyers should not expect a deep menu of choices at once and should be ready to move when a well-kept home appears.

Big houses, long horizons
The defining trait is scale. A median near 5,782 square feet puts these firmly in large-home territory, and the 1988–2013 build range means systems, roofs, kitchens, and baths vary widely by house. Two homes at the same size can sit at opposite ends of the update spectrum, which is why we push buyers to budget for the specific property in front of them rather than a community average.
The ownership pattern matters too. With roughly 83% homesteaded across 105 homes and only two recent closings, inventory turns slowly and comps are scarce. Expect longer marketing timelines and to lean on condition, renovation history, and lot specifics to defend a price — not on a busy stream of recent sales.
